In color theory, tints and shades are essential for understanding the depth and luminosity of colors. A tint is achieved by adding white to a pure hue, lightening its appearance. Conversely, a shade results from blending black with a color, giving it a deeper tone. In the context of #eacad0, this color stands at the center between its tints and shades. While the tints get progressively lighter moving towards white (#ffffff), the shades deepen towards black (#000000).

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In the case of #eacad0, #c0acb0 is the less saturated color, while #eacad0 is the most saturated one.
